Electric Scooters Sales Market Outlook

The global electric scooters market is projected to reach approximately USD 40 billion by 2035, growing at a CAGR of around 9.5% from 2025 to 2035. This expansion is primarily driven by the increasing demand for eco-friendly transportation solutions, paired with a rising number of urbanization trends and environmental concerns that push consumers toward sustainable alternatives. Moreover, advancements in battery technologies and government incentives promoting electric mobility have significantly contributed to the growth of this market. The trend of shared mobility solutions and the increasing popularity of personal electric vehicles have further fueled demand, while ongoing innovations in design and functionality attract a broader consumer base. As lifestyle changes lead to a shift in transportation preferences, the electric scooters market is poised for significant growth, driven by a combination of technological advancements and changing consumer behavior.

Growth Factor of the Market

One of the main growth factors for the electric scooters market is the escalating environmental concerns related to traditional gasoline-powered vehicles. As urban air quality continues to deteriorate and climate change becomes an increasingly pressing issue, consumers and governments alike are seeking cleaner alternatives. Electric scooters produce zero tailpipe emissions, making them a favorable option for environmentally conscious individuals. Furthermore, the development of supportive infrastructure, such as charging stations and dedicated scooter lanes, encourages adoption. Innovations in battery technology, including improved energy densities and faster charging capabilities, enhance the appeal of electric scooters by offering extended ranges and greater convenience to users. Additionally, the convenience and affordability of electric scooters for short-distance travel and commutes reinforce their attractiveness, especially in congested urban areas where traffic congestion is a common challenge. The rise of the gig economy has also spurred interest in electric scooters as viable options for delivery services and ride-sharing applications, further propelling market growth.

By Product Type

E-Scooters:

E-scooters have quickly become one of the most popular types in the electric scooters market, primarily due to their versatility and convenience. These scooters are designed for easy portability and can be conveniently folded for transport, making them ideal for commuters. The lightweight nature of most e-scooters allows users to navigate through heavy traffic effortlessly, reducing commute times significantly. Furthermore, advancements in electric motor technology have improved their performance, offering better acceleration and longer ranges. As urban environments continue to grow and evolve, many cities are incorporating e-scooter-sharing programs, making them an accessible option for many individuals who may not wish to own their own vehicle. The combination of affordability, environmental benefits, and ease of use positions e-scooters as a top choice for urban transportation.

E-Bikes:

E-bikes, or electric bicycles, are a compelling subset of the electric scooters market that caters to cycling enthusiasts and casual riders alike. These bicycles are equipped with electric motors that provide assistance while pedaling, allowing riders to travel longer distances without exerting excessive effort. This appeal is particularly pronounced in regions with varying elevations, where e-bikes can help mitigate the challenges posed by hills and inclines. E-bikes can serve multiple purposes, ranging from daily commuting to recreation, thus catering to a broad audience. Additionally, the growing trend of health and fitness is encouraging more individuals to choose e-bikes over traditional motor vehicles, further boosting their popularity. The integration of smart technology, such as GPS and fitness tracking, is also enhancing user experience, showcasing the versatile applications of e-bikes in modern urban settings.

E-Mopeds:

E-mopeds represent a unique segment within the electric scooters market, designed to offer a balance between traditional scooters and electric bicycles. They are particularly appealing to individuals who prefer a seated riding position and the added comfort that comes with it. E-mopeds often come with larger battery capacities, allowing for extended riding ranges, which makes them suitable for longer commutes. With the added benefit of being relatively easy to operate, they attract consumers who may not have a motorcycle license but wish to enjoy the benefits of electric two-wheelers. The growing recognition of e-mopeds as a practical transportation option is further accentuated by the increasing availability of urban rental services that allow users to access these vehicles without the need for ownership. This segment is poised for significant growth as more riders seek versatile, efficient, and environmentally friendly means of transport.

Electric Skateboards:

Electric skateboards have emerged as a popular alternative for urban commuting and recreational activities, appealing particularly to younger demographics and adventure seekers. These boards allow for a unique riding experience, combining traditional skateboarding with electric propulsion for added speed and ease. The lightweight and compact nature of electric skateboards makes them easy to carry and store, an attractive feature for city dwellers with limited space. They are increasingly being integrated into urban transportation solutions, with users able to combine them with public transport for last-mile connectivity. Moreover, advancements in battery technology have enabled longer ranges and faster charging times, enhancing usability and user satisfaction. As more individuals gravitate towards electric skateboarding, manufacturers are innovating with designs that cater to performance, aesthetics, and safety, promoting a broader acceptance of this product category within the electric scooters market.

Electric Unicycles:

Electric unicycles represent a niche within the electric scooters market, primarily appealing to tech-savvy individuals seeking a unique form of transportation. These vehicles utilize gyroscopic stabilization technology, allowing riders to maneuver and balance on a single wheel using their body movements. The compact size and lightweight nature of electric unicycles make them an attractive option for urban commuting and last-mile transportation. They can easily be carried onto public transportation, stored in offices, or even used in pedestrian areas without causing congestion. While they may require some practice to master, many users find the experience rewarding and enjoyable, which can lead to increased adoption rates among adventurous riders. As manufacturers continue to innovate with designs that enhance comfort and safety, the electric unicycle segment is expected to grow and attract new users in the coming years.

By Battery Type

Lithium-ion:

Lithium-ion batteries dominate the electric scooters market due to their high energy density, lightweight properties, and long-cycle life. These batteries are favored for their ability to retain charge over multiple cycles, offering users extended ranges and reducing the frequency of recharging. Lithium-ion batteries also exhibit a relatively low self-discharge rate, which enhances their convenience for users who may not ride their scooters daily. Furthermore, advancements in lithium-ion battery technology have led to innovations such as fast charging capabilities and improved thermal management, contributing to enhanced safety and performance. As electric scooter manufacturers continue to prioritize efficiency and user experience, lithium-ion batteries are expected to remain the preferred choice for consumers looking for reliable electric mobility solutions.

Lead-acid:

Lead-acid batteries have been a traditional choice for electric scooters due to their initial low cost and established technology. While they are heavier and offer lower energy density compared to lithium-ion batteries, they continue to appeal to budget-conscious consumers who prioritize affordability over performance. Lead-acid batteries are often utilized in lower-end models and are favored for short-distance travel where weight and range limitations are less critical. However, the growing shift towards more efficient and lightweight alternatives is leading to a decline in the popularity of lead-acid batteries in the electric scooters market. Despite this, they remain a viable option for specific applications and user segments, particularly where cost is a dominant factor.

Nickel-based:

Nickel-based batteries, including nickel-cadmium (NiCd) and nickel-metal hydride (NiMH) batteries, have carved out a niche in specific applications within the electric scooters market. These batteries are known for their robustness and ability to perform well in varying temperatures, making them suitable for diverse environments. While nickel-based batteries provide decent energy density and cycle life, they face stiff competition from lithium-ion batteries that offer better performance characteristics. These batteries are more commonly found in older electric scooter models or budget-friendly options, appealing to consumers who prioritize reliability over cutting-edge technology. As manufacturers focus on optimizing performance and energy efficiency, the role of nickel-based batteries in the electric scooters market is likely to diminish in favor of more advanced solutions.

Solid-state:

Solid-state batteries are emerging as a cutting-edge technology in the electric scooters market, promising significant advantages over traditional lithium-ion and lead-acid batteries. These batteries use a solid electrolyte, which enhances safety by reducing the risk of flammability and thermal runaway. Additionally, solid-state batteries offer higher energy densities, potentially allowing electric scooters to achieve greater ranges on a single charge. Their compact design and lightweight nature make them ideal for integration into various electric scooter models. As ongoing research and development efforts aim to overcome the challenges of manufacturing and cost, solid-state batteries are anticipated to play a transformative role in the future of electric mobility, positioning them as a key focus for manufacturers looking to innovate and differentiate their products in this competitive market.

By Region

The North American electric scooters market is experiencing robust growth, fueled by increasing awareness of environmental issues and a shifting consumer preference toward sustainable transportation options. With a rising number of urban dwellers seeking convenient commuting solutions, electric scooters are becoming an integral part of the transportation landscape. The region is also witnessing the emergence of e-scooter-sharing programs in major cities, further enhancing their accessibility. The market is projected to grow at a CAGR of 8.5%, driven by advancements in technology and supportive government policies aimed at promoting electric mobility. Moreover, the integration of smart features such as GPS tracking and mobile apps appeals to tech-savvy consumers, contributing to the increasing adoption of electric scooters.

In Europe, the electric scooters market is soaring, attributed to stringent regulations geared towards reducing carbon emissions and promoting sustainable urban transportation. Countries across the region are implementing incentives and subsidies to encourage the adoption of electric vehicles, including scooters. The market is anticipated to experience a steady growth rate, bolstered by investments in charging infrastructure and the proliferation of e-scooter-sharing schemes in cities like Paris and Berlin. Simultaneously, the rising popularity of micromobility solutions among younger demographics is expected to further drive demand. As electric scooters offer a convenient and environmentally friendly alternative to traditional commuting methods, Europe is likely to remain at the forefront of market growth for the foreseeable future.

Threats

Despite the promising growth outlook for the electric scooters market, several threats could potentially hinder its progress. Competition from alternative forms of transportation, such as traditional bicycles, public transit, and ride-sharing services, poses a significant challenge to electric scooter adoption. As urban areas strive to enhance their public transportation systems, consumers may opt for these alternatives over purchasing electric scooters, impacting overall market growth. Moreover, the presence of established automotive manufacturers venturing into the electric mobility space may intensify competition, leading to price wars and possibly compromising quality standards. Additionally, concerns regarding safety, including accidents, theft, and regulatory compliance, can deter potential users from embracing electric scooters as their primary mode of transport.

Furthermore, the electric scooters market faces regulatory hurdles that could pose restraining factors to growth. Different regions have varying laws regarding the use of electric scooters on public roads, which can create confusion and limit their accessibility. Inconsistent regulations can hinder market expansion, as manufacturers may face challenges in meeting diverse compliance requirements. Additionally, there may be concerns regarding battery disposal and recycling that could affect perceptions of electric scooters as an eco-friendly transportation option. As the market continues to evolve, addressing these regulatory challenges will be critical to ensuring the sustained growth and acceptance of electric scooters in urban environments.
